To combat the growing epidemic of childhood obesity in the Washington, DC area the Washington Redskins Charitable Foundation and Redskins players and coaches “Play 60”or encourage youth to get 60 minutes of physical activity each day.  Redskins Youth Fitness Zones, 1st Down for Fitness, What Moves U and other fitness and nutrition focused youth programming have been implemented to accomplish this goal.



In partnership with the United Way of America, GlaxoSmithKline and other corporate and community partners Redskins Youth Fitness Zones, which use the HOPSports Training System, have been installed at the Prince George’s County Sports and Learning Complex and at targeted Boys and Girls Clubs of Greater Washington and select local schools.  To find out more about how the Redskins “Play 60,” visit www.redskins.com/community.
